predicted
预测
常用释义
英音[ prɪˈdɪktɪd ]
美音[ prɪˈdɪktɪd ]
基本释义
- v. 预测,预言,预报(predict 的过去式和过去分词)

例句
-
1·The scientist predicted that the experiment would yield positive results.科学家预测该实验会产生积极的结果。来源: youdao
-
2·The weather forecast predicted sunny skies for tomorrow.天气预报预测明天天气晴朗。来源: youdao
-
3·The economist predicted an increase in the stock market next month.经济学家预测下个月股市会上涨。来源: youdao
-
4·The expert predicted that the new technology would revolutionize the industry.专家预测这项新技术将彻底改变该行业。来源: youdao
-
5·She predicted that her team would win the game easily.她预测她的团队会轻松赢得比赛。来源: youdao
-
6·The historian predicted that the event would have a long - lasting impact on society.历史学家预测该事件将对社会产生深远的影响。来源: youdao
-
7·The model predicted a high demand for the new product in the market.该模型预测市场对这款新产品有很高的需求。来源: youdao
-
8·The coach predicted that the athlete would break the record.教练预测这名运动员会打破纪录。来源: youdao
-
9·The analyst predicted that the company's profits would double this year.分析师预测该公司今年的利润将翻倍。来源: youdao
-
10·The researcher predicted that the trend would continue in the coming years.研究人员预测这种趋势在未来几年将持续下去。来源: youdao
